网站打开速度是用户体验和搜索引擎排名的关键因素之一,当用户访问一个加载缓慢的网站时,他们往往会失去耐心并选择离开,这直接导致跳出率上升和转化率下降,优化网站打开速度对于提升网站性能和业务目标至关重要,本文将从多个维度详细解析如何有效优化网站打开速度,帮助网站管理员和开发者系统性地解决这一问题。

优化图片资源
图片通常是网站中最占用带宽的元素,因此优化图片是提升加载速度的首要步骤,选择合适的图片格式,如WebP格式,它能在保持高质量的同时显著减少文件大小,对图片进行压缩,可以使用工具如TinyPNG或ImageOptim,在不影响视觉效果的前提下降低图片体积,采用响应式图片技术,根据用户设备的屏幕尺寸和分辨率动态加载不同尺寸的图片,避免不必要的资源浪费,利用懒加载技术,让图片在进入用户视口时才加载,从而减少初始加载时间。
优化代码和脚本
冗余的代码和未经优化的脚本会拖慢网站加载速度,应遵循以下优化策略:压缩HTML、CSS和JavaScript文件,移除不必要的空格、注释和换行,减少文件大小,合并多个CSS或JavaScript文件,减少HTTP请求数量,将CSS放在页面头部,确保页面样式优先加载;将JavaScript放在页面底部,避免阻塞页面渲染,使用异步或延迟加载脚本,确保关键内容优先显示,非关键脚本不影响用户体验。
利用浏览器缓存
浏览器缓存可以显著减少重复访问时的加载时间,通过设置HTTP头部的Cache-Control和Expires字段,让浏览器缓存静态资源(如图片、CSS、JavaScript文件),这样,当用户再次访问网站时,浏览器可以直接从缓存中加载资源,而不必重新从服务器请求,需要注意的是,对于频繁更新的资源,应合理设置缓存时间,避免用户访问到过时内容。
选择合适的主机服务
网站的主机服务直接影响加载速度,共享主机虽然成本低廉,但性能可能受其他网站影响,导致速度不稳定,对于流量较大的网站,建议选择虚拟专用服务器(VPS)或专用服务器,以获得更稳定的性能和更快的响应速度,选择地理位置靠近目标用户的服务器,减少网络延迟,提升访问速度,如果主要用户位于中国,可以选择国内的主机服务或使用内容分发网络(CDN)加速。

分发网络(CDN)
CDN是一种通过分布式服务器网络加速内容传输的技术,当用户访问网站时,CDN会自动从距离用户最近的服务器提供资源,减少网络延迟和带宽压力,使用CDN不仅可以显著提升全球用户的访问速度,还能分担服务器的负载,提高网站的稳定性和可用性,常见的CDN服务包括Cloudflare、阿里云CDN和腾讯云CDN等。
减少HTTP请求
每个HTTP请求都会增加页面加载时间,因此减少请求次数是优化速度的有效方法,可以通过合并CSS和JavaScript文件、使用CSS Sprites技术将多个小图标合并为一张图片,以及利用Base64编码将小图片直接嵌入HTML中,避免在页面中嵌入过多的第三方资源(如广告、分析脚本),这些资源往往会增加额外的请求时间。
优化服务器响应时间
服务器响应时间(TTFB)是衡量服务器处理请求效率的重要指标,如果TTFB过长,可能是由于服务器配置不当、数据库查询效率低或代码执行缓慢等原因,可以通过以下方式优化:升级服务器硬件、使用更高效的Web服务器(如Nginx)、优化数据库查询(如添加索引、避免复杂查询),以及启用Gzip压缩减少传输数据量。
监控和测试
定期监控和测试网站性能是确保优化效果的关键,使用工具如Google PageSpeed Insights、GTmetrix或WebPageTest,分析网站的加载速度和性能瓶颈,这些工具会提供详细的优化建议,如资源加载顺序、缓存策略等,根据测试结果,持续调整和优化网站,确保速度始终保持在较高水平。

常见优化方法对比
为了更直观地展示不同优化方法的效果,以下表格小编总结了常见优化措施及其预期影响:
| 优化方法 | 实施难度 | 预期效果 | 适用场景 |
|---|---|---|---|
| 图片优化 | 低 | 显著减少加载时间 | 所有包含大量图片的网站 |
| 代码压缩 | 低 | 减少文件大小 | 所有网站 |
| 启用浏览器缓存 | 中 | 提高重复访问速度 | 静态资源较多的网站 |
| 使用CDN | 中 | 全球加速 | 面向多地区用户的网站 |
| 减少HTTP请求 | 中 | 降低初始加载时间 | 请求量较大的网站 |
| 优化服务器响应时间 | 高 | 提升整体性能 | 流量高或数据库复杂的网站 |
相关问答FAQs
Q1: 如何判断网站是否需要优化速度?
A1: 可以通过以下方式判断:使用工具(如Google PageSpeed Insights)测试网站得分,低于90分通常需要优化;观察用户行为数据,如跳出率较高(如超过60%)或页面停留时间较短;或者直接手动访问网站,如果加载时间超过3秒,则明显需要优化。
Q2: 优化网站速度后,如何验证效果?
A2: 验证方法包括:再次使用性能测试工具对比优化前后的得分;通过Google Analytics等工具监控用户行为数据,如跳出率、页面停留时间和转化率是否改善;进行A/B测试,让部分用户访问优化后的版本,对比加载速度和用户反馈。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复